ELIZABETHTOWN – Freshman Johanna Parker blasted a walk-off triple that drove in the winning run and lifted East Bladen to an 11-10 Four County Conference softball victory over Clinton Monday night.

The Lady Dark Horses took a 10-9 lead with an unearned run in the sixth inning. East Bladen rallied in the home seventh. Sophmore Ja’Tyra Moore-Peterson reached base on an error and stole second base. Freshman Abby Cross walked.

Junior Faith Johnson reached base as Moore-Peterson scored the tying run but Cross was retired. After pitcher Kaley Smith walked, Parker slammed her triple that scored pinch-runner Adrienne Howell with the winning run.

The Lady Eagles pounded out 13 hits in the game led by Parker who finished 3-5 at the plate with a triple, a double, 4 runs batted in and 2 runs scored. Freshman Izzy Smith batted 2-3 with 2 rbi’s and a run scored.

“The girls hit the ball good tonight,” said East Bladen Coach Patty Evers.

Cross was 2-4 at the plate with an rbi and a run scored. Johnson batted 2-4 with a run scored. Kaley Smith doubled in a run and scored twice. Sophmore Olivia Hollingsworth hammered a 3-run triple.

Sophmore Anna Kate White cracked an rbi single and scored a run. Moore-Peterson belted a single and scored twice.

After Clinton took a 1-0 lead, the Lady Eagles answered with 3 runs in the bottom of the first. Cross led off with a single, and Johnson followed with a single. Junior Kaley Smith laced a double that scored Cross, and Parker knocked in Johnson and Kaley Smith with a single.

Moore-Peterson singled, stole a base and raced home on Cross’ sacrifice fly to centerfield in the second inning. Kaley Smith reached base on a fielder’s choice and dashed home when Parker smashed a double that padded the lead to 5-1.

The Lady Eagles widened the gap to 9-1 with 4 runs in the fourth inning. Johnson belted a one-out single, Kaley Smith was hit by a pitch, but Parker’s fielder’s choice forced Johnson at third base.

Izzy Smith drove in Kaley Smith with a single, and after White was hit by a pitch, Hollingsworth cleaned the bases with a triple that scored Parker, Izzy Smith and White.

Clinton tied the game 9-9 with 8 runs in the fifth on 8 hits and 3 errors. Pitcher Hailee Stone batted 4-5 to lead the visitors attack. Teammates Amber Strickland, Markaysia Hobbs, Keona Hill and Naomi Miller connected for 2 hits each.

“This was a great win for the girls tonight,” said Lady Eagle Coach Patty Evers. “Emily (Scott) was out sick with a virus tonight, and Abby Cross did an outstanding job behind the plate.”

The Lady Eagles improved to 1-4 in Four County play and 2-5 overall. East Bladen will host Union Tuesday at 6 p.m.
